Nate Pagel, CEO and Founder
Nate is a veteran startup entrepreneur who has been the founder or early team member of ten startup companies.  He has been a part of four exits, including the Apple acquisition of Flyby in 2015, the Microsoft acquisition of Mongomusic in 2000, and the Rakuten acquisition of Ebates in 2014 for $1B.  He has a design and engineering background with a degree from Rice University, a post-graduate degree in Fine Arts from The University of Sydney and a decades-long career with video artwork that has shown in 23 countries, the SFMOMA, a UN event, Oberlin College and the Japanese Consulate.

Paul Petronelli, CTO
Paul is an experienced software systems architect who has filed many IP patents for software startups.  He co-founded and was the CTO of RedWave, a startup acquired by Qualcomm.  He is currently Chair of the HL7 Working Group for Mobile Health and annually leads the Health Technology Forum panel on Health Security at Stanford University.
